So many other examples within tech. On the M&A side, Barclays was on Synopsys-FP/Clearlake and were in lead left positions for CVC-Epicor, Digicert-Vecara, and Nuvei-Advent, none of which UBS even sniffed. Haven’t seen UBS Tech in a $1B+ M&A deal for months. Even within capital raises, UBS missed out on the Arm IPO and lost out on lead left to Barclays on an Allegro MS follow-on.

Its embarrassing given how many new hires they have…Barclays seems to be thriving without those that jumped ship.

 

It hasn’t been months, feels like it’s been years since a meaningful UBS Tech role in a $1B+ M&A deals

 

Barclays has a really good telecom MD (who funnily enough originally came from CS back during the archegos implosion)…other than balance sheet he’s prob why they are winning a lot of the large comms deals
